Ethan, a gay teenage boy, has been single all his life. While his friends' facebook relationship statuses read "In a relationship", his remains a pitiful "Single". When he has had enough of his friends' taunts, he decides to find a suitable boyfriend before Christmas. Will he be successful in his search and finally prove to his friends that he is not a wimp? Or will he always remain single?
